Job Description

We’re looking for Credit Control Team Leaders to join our Account Services team in a fast-paced, collections-focused role on a permanent basis. You’ll report into and assist our Credit Control Team Manager by playing a pivotal role ensuring our credit controllers are trained & supported whilst achieving departmental KPI’s.

This role would normally be based at Wellpark Brewery in Glasgow however given the current Covid-19 pandemic, all 1st stage interviews will take place via Microsoft Teams calls and a degree of flexibility will be required. We appreciate your understanding on this matter.

As Credit Control Team Leader, you will have a hands-on and operational role with your team to ensure department KPI’s are met. It’s important to recognize the current situation and the effect it is having on our customers, and that’s why it’s key that you build professional working relationships with our external partners (for example: pubs in the on-trade sector, supermarkets in off-trade) that exemplify a best-in-class customer service experience. You’ll also collaborate with other internal departments to achieve this and further maintain the fantastic relationships we’ve got with our clients.

Communication and the way you handle situations is of the utmost importance. Other key responsibilities of the Credit Control Team leader include:

  • Lead, coach and mentor team members to achieve KPIs and targets
  • Ensure adherence to Credit Policies at all times and ensure new team members are trained on all Credit Control processes
  • Prompt and accurate allocation of all payments received, ensuring all trackers are updated and maintained on a daily basis
  • Maintain customer billing preferences and ensure EDI issues are flagged/ resolved promptly

Required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
We’d like to see your extensive experience as a credit controller preferably with some form of leadership or advanced duties. Part of this role will be to lead, develop and most importantly motivate the credit controllers by ‘leading from the front’ (lead by example) so we are not only delivering on our targets but also making sure our customers feel a part of the family. Other key skills you’ll need include: Previous team leadership experience, able to motivate and mentor other personnel. Advanced Excel skills. Pro-active, decisive and resilient attitude with the ability to respond/ adapt to a demanding environment in a positive manner.
